Humidifier installation services involve setting up devices designed to add moisture to indoor air, helping to maintain a comfortable and healthy environment. These services typically include evaluating the property's needs, selecting the appropriate humidifier type, and properly installing the unit to ensure optimal performance. Professional installers handle the wiring, plumbing, and placement of the humidifier, making sure it integrates seamlessly with existing HVAC systems or operates independently. Proper installation is essential for the humidifier to function efficiently and provide consistent moisture levels throughout the home or property.

This service is especially valuable for addressing issues caused by dry indoor air, such as irritated skin, dry eyes, respiratory discomfort, and increased susceptibility to colds and other illnesses. It can also help prevent problems related to static electricity, cracking wood furniture, and damage to musical instruments or artwork. Installing a humidifier can improve overall comfort, especially during colder months or in environments with forced-air heating systems that tend to dry out the air. Professional installation ensures the unit operates effectively, reducing the need for repairs or adjustments over time.

Humidifier installation services are commonly used in a variety of property types, including single-family homes, multi-unit residential buildings, and commercial spaces. Homes with central heating systems often benefit from whole-house humidifiers, which can be integrated with existing ductwork. Larger properties, such as offices, clinics, or retail spaces, may require specialized systems to maintain appropriate humidity levels across multiple rooms or zones. The overview below groups typical Humidifer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- For minor humidifier repairs or small installations, local contractors typically charge between $150 and $400. Many routine jobs fall within this range, especially for straightforward fixes or upgrades. Fewer projects reach the higher end of this band.

Standard Installation - A typical humidifier installation for a single room or small space often costs between $250 and $600. These projects are common and usually fall into the middle of the cost spectrum, depending on the system type and complexity.

Full System Replacement - Replacing an entire humidifier system in a home or larger space can range from $800 to $2,500. Larger, more complex projects or multi-room installations tend to push into the higher end of this range.

Complex or Custom Projects - Highly customized or extensive humidification systems for large buildings can cost $3,000 or more. These projects are less frequent and often involve additional work or specialized equipment, leading to higher costs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in humidifier installation? Humidifier installation typically includes assessing the existing HVAC system, selecting the appropriate unit, and properly connecting it to ensure optimal performance.

Can a professional install different types of humidifiers? Yes, local service providers can install various types of humidifiers, such as bypass, fan-powered, or steam models, based on the needs of the space.

What should I consider before choosing a humidifier for installation? Factors to consider include the size of the space, existing HVAC compatibility, and the desired level of humidity control.

Is humidifier installation suitable for both new and existing homes? Yes, professional contractors can install humidifiers in both new constructions and existing homes to improve indoor comfort.

How do local contractors ensure proper humidifier installation? They follow manufacturer guidelines, assess the home's ventilation, and connect the unit securely to ensure efficient operation.
